Naomi Watts Joins Angels & Demons
The writers’ strike might have temporarily halted production on Angels & Demons, but that hasn’t stopped the filmmakers from filling out the cast around Tom Hanks.

Phil Collins takes daughter to Paris debutants’ ball (AFP)
AFP - Singer Phil Collins accompanied his daughter to the celeb-studded Paris debutantes ball this weekend, an event that also saw the coming out of Kathleen Kennedy and Maria Abou Nader, niece of former Lebanese presidents Amine and Bachir Gemayel.
Dennis Rodman sued again in Las Vegas (AP)
AP - A former beverage manager at the Hard Rock Hotel has sued Dennis Rodman, claiming the ex-NBA star assaulted her last year by rubbing against her body and slapping her on the buttocks.

A Heroes/Cloverfield Crossover?
So now we know that the J.J. Abrams-produced “untitled monster movie project” will be called Cloverfield when it hits theaters on January 18. We’ve even seen the trailer. But if you thought all the mysteries surrounding the project had been solved, guess again.
